The electric bicycle market is witnessing a surge of innovation in 2026, with notable entries from Babboe, EBCO, and Reid Bikes. These brands are introducing new models that cater to diverse cycling needs, from urban commuting to leisure rides.

Babboe’s Resurgence with the Go Mountain

After addressing safety concerns in 2024, Babboe is set to re-enter the market with the Go Mountain, a robust cargo bike designed for families. Equipped with a Yamaha PW-SE Series motor delivering 70 Nm of torque, it ensures a smooth ride across various terrains. The bike features a 500 Wh battery, offering a range suitable for daily commutes and weekend adventures. Its design includes a spacious cargo area, capable of accommodating up to four children, making it an ideal choice for family outings. (cargo-bike-only.de)

EBCO’s SUV and Trekking 2 E-Bikes

EBCO introduces two e-bikes that blend versatility with comfort:

  • SUV E-Bike: This hardtail leisure mountain bike is tailored for year-round commuting and countryside exploration. It comes equipped with full-length mudguards and integrated lighting, powered by a Bafang rear hub motor. The Shimano Cues gearing system ensures a smooth riding experience across diverse terrains.

  • Trekking 2 E-Bike: Designed for leisure cycling, this model features a low-step frame and swept-back handlebars for a relaxed riding posture. Reflective decals enhance nighttime visibility, while the adjustable stem allows riders to customize their fit. Powered by a Bafang rear hub motor, it offers a comfortable and efficient ride.

Reid Bikes’ Return with the eTrike and RB500

Reid Bikes makes a strong comeback with two distinctive models:

  • eTrike MY26: This three-wheeled electric tricycle is designed for both personal and business use. It boasts a 48v 500w motor, a 15 Ah (672 Wh) battery, and a Shimano 6-speed drivetrain. The eTrike is equipped with hydraulic disc brakes and durable 20” x 3.0” urban tires, ensuring stability and reliability. (reidbikes.com)

  • RB500 eBike MY26: Combining classic moto-styling with modern performance, the RB500 is a statement on two wheels. While specific details are limited, it is expected to offer a blend of style and functionality for urban riders. (reidbikes.com)
